Individuals who live in Oklahoma are able to review a new life insurance policy for ten days after first receiving it. If they decide within those ten days that the policy just isn’t a good fit for them, they can ask for a full refund of any premium they’ve paid. Every person who buys a life insurance policy in the state should use that time to ask any questions and also to fully weigh the benefits and any drawbacks of the policy.

If you live in New Hampshire and you drive a vehicle you may be surprised to learn that the state may not require that you buy car insurance at all. As long as you have a clean driving record, the state of New Hampshire is one of just a small handful of states that permits its citizens to drive on its public roads without purchasing car insurance.
